What is the quotient of 5/12 and 1 1/6?

To find the quotient of 5/12 and 1 1/6, we first need to convert the mixed number 1 1/6 into an improper fraction.
1 is the whole number, 1 is the numerator, and 6 is the denominator, so the improper fraction equivalent of 1 1/6 is (1 * 6 + 1) / 6 = 7 / 6.
Now we can proceed with the division:
5/12 ÷ 7/6
To divide fractions, we multiply the first fraction by the reciprocal of the second fraction.
5/12 * 6/7
We multiply the numerators and denominators:
(5 * 6) / (12 * 7) = 30/84
The simplified form of 30/84 is 5/14.
Therefore, the quotient of 5/12 and 1 1/6 is 5/14.
